We are trying to decide where to stay for our trip in July. Is my understanding correct that a value may have a savannah view? Do you request or just get lucky? We are looking at a studio if we go by ourselves or a two bedroom if we can convince the grandparents to join us. Do the value 2 bedrooms sleep 9? Thank you.
 
Values: (a) only a small number exist and thus calling now for July may mean nothing is available; (b) a number are savanna view and you can request view but it is not guaranteed, others are parking lot or pool view; (c) the 2BRs sleep only 8; (d) they are significantly smaller than other units (that is why they are "value") and trying to put 8 (much less 9) in a 2BR is a really tight fit.
 
value - studio - dedicated - would be with pool or savannah.

lockout could be anything.

would agree with not getting a 2-bedroom value - everything is very close together.

a 2-bedroom standard (at Jambo) would be fine - you get a pool view.

of course the extra room at Kidani - bigger, better and more bathrooms - might also work with the worst view. Standard there is garden, drive way, or worst mall or US 192

Values: (a) only a small number exist and thus calling now for July may mean nothing is available; yes, in fact we just returned from a trip and were told only 2 value rms (we were in a 2 BR) were savanna. (b) a number are savanna view and you can request view but it is not guaranteed, others are parking lot or pool view;We had a pool room view which was absolutely beautiful, incl the savanna backdrop behind the pool area. (c) the 2BRs sleep only 8; (d) they are significantly smaller than other units (that is why they are "value") and trying to put 8 (much less 9) in a 2BR is a really tight fit.

I didn't think the studio portion of our 2 BR was much smaller than an SSR studio (if smaller at all) and the "living" area was very close to the 2 BR at SSR we stayed in last NYE.

I agree that 8 in a 2 BR can be quite "cozy", but I also think it depends upon the "mix" of 8 and how much time you spend in the room. It certainly is no worse than 8 people in 2 studios, and is a heck of a lot less points than a GV. You can stay in a 2 BR value room for less points than 2 savanna studios, so you get to choose your priorities: view, kitchen included, total points, etc. I would absolutely stay in a 2 BR again, especially if traveling with kids. I like being able to at the end of a day put the kids to bed - or allow DH to "crash" early and then sit around with the rest of our crowd. Same goes for the AM - as long as the early risers are on the LR pullout, people can have different sleep routines. Plus sounds silly, I know but often for some reason 2 bathrooms available for 8 people works better than 1 bathroom per 4 people (in studios).
